I have a couple of IPCs (one of which was at last meeting) but am having
probs booting.

I can turn the thing on, set the mac address to something sensible, get
an ip from rarpd running on a linux box and start downloading
linux-a.out [for sparc] by tftpboot. The problem is that it doesnt
download the whole image, it stops at some arbitary [spelling?] point
and then tries to execute what it's got -obviously that doesnt work as
it hasnt got the whole image. Any ideas? the tftpd seems to work ok as i
can download the entire image using a tftpclient on another machine.
